The Kirchberg is a mountain in the north-western Odenwald, west of Trautheim .

description

The 280.9-meter-high mountain in the forest district Mühltal is heavily wooded. The B 449 ("Odenwaldstraße") runs along the northern edge . The Kirchbergteich is located on the northwest slope . Lindenberg is located south of the Kirchberg . There is a radio mast on the summit .

Toponyms

  1. 1679: bey Peters Kirschbaum
  2. undated: The Kirschberg
  3. today: Kirchberg

etymology

Old High German kirs , kirsa and Middle High German kerse , kirse , kirsche with the meaning of cherry . Plots and paths planted with cherry trees gave it its name.
